What is a Virtual Private Network (VPN)?
A VPN is a tool that creates a secure and private connection over the internet. When employees work remotely, they often connect to the company's internal network using a VPN. This secure connection makes sure that the data sent and received is protected from prying eyes.
Why VPNs Matter
Nowadays, security is crucial. VPNs allow tech managers to ensure their team's communications remain confidential, even when they’re accessing sensitive company data from outside the office. Additionally, VPNs can help mask the location of users, which helps in maintaining privacy.
What is a Reverse Proxy?
A reverse proxy is a server that sits between client devices (e.g., computers and smartphones) and the web servers they access. It acts as an intermediary, processing requests from clients and sending them to the appropriate servers. This keeps internal servers hidden from outside users.
Why Reverse Proxies Matter
Reverse proxies play a vital role in web security and traffic management. They can improve the speed of requests because they cache (save) data that clients frequently ask for, reducing the load on web servers. They also act as a barrier to potential cyber attacks, protecting internal systems by hiding them from direct access.
